The Pattern of Consumer Purchases
A. S. C. Ehrenberg
Journal of the Royal Statistical Society Series C, 1959, vol. 8, issue 1, 26-41
Abstract:
In this article Mr Ehrenberg shows how data on purchases of non‐durable consumer goods can be fitted by the negative binomial distribution, and discusses applications of this finding. He also considers a simple model for purchases made in different periods of time and some quick and easy methods for calculating standard errors.
